C program bfs
WebDec 29, 2024 · BFS stands for Breadth First Search. In this technique, we traverse through a graph level vise. We need to use the Queue data structure to perform BFS traversal. Let’s see how BFS traversal works using an example. In the above example, first, we will traverse through level 1 thus our path will become 1. WebApr 18, 2024 · A C-implementation solving the 8-puzzle problem using the uninformed search strategy BFS (Breadth-First Search) and heusitic search strategy A*. The goal is to empirically compare both strategies' space and time performance. For each strategy, the program collects and outputs the following information:
C program bfs
Did you know?
WebBreadth-First Search (BFS) is an algorithm for traversing or searching a graph. It starts at a given vertex and explores all the neighboring vertices before moving on to the next level … WebThe DFS algorithm works as follows: Start by putting any one of the graph's vertices on top of a stack. Take the top item of the stack and add it to the visited list. Create a list of that vertex's adjacent nodes. Add the ones …
WebSelection Sort Program in C. QuickSort Algorithm in Hindi (With Code in C) Analysis of QuickSort Sorting Algorithm. MergeSort Sorting Algorithm in Hindi. MergeSort Source Code in C (Helpful Explanation) ... BFS Implementation in C C … WebBreadth First Search (BFS) Program in C. In this tutorial we will discuss about Breadth First Search or BFS program in C with algorithm and an example. Before jumping to …
WebMay 23, 2024 · BFS is a traversing algorithm where you should start traversing from a selected node (source or starting node) and traverse the graph layerwise thus exploring the neighbour nodes (nodes which are directly connected to source node). You must then move towards the next-level neighbour nodes. It employs the following rules : Web2 days ago · C. Dynamic Programming, BFS, DFS, Graphs. Job Description: Solve the following problem using Dynamic Programming, BFS, DFS, Graphs in Java 17 64bit …
WebDec 23, 2016 · There are two types of traversal in graphs i.e. Depth First Search (DFS) and Breadth First Search (BFS). Also Read: Breadth First Search (BFS) Program in C It is like tree. Traversal can start from any …
WebC Program to implement Breadth First Search (BFS) Breadth First Search is an algorithm used to search the Tree or Graph. BFS search starts from root node then traversal into … pork chops with goat cheese recipeWebBreadth First Traversal in C Breadth First Traversal in C Previous Page Next Page We shall not see the implementation of Breadth First Traversal (or Breadth First Search) in C … sharpening and balancing mower bladesWebMar 25, 2024 · Breadth First Search (BFS) C++ Program to Traverse a Graph Or Tree Breadth First Search (BFS) C++ Program to Traverse a Graph Or Tree February 18, … pork chops with garlic and lemonA standard BFS implementation puts each vertex of the graph into one of two categories: 1. Visited 2. Not Visited The purpose of the algorithm is to mark each vertex as visited while avoiding cycles. The algorithm works as follows: 1. Start by putting any one of the graph's vertices at the back of a queue. 2. … See more Let's see how the Breadth First Search algorithm works with an example. We use an undirected graph with 5 vertices. We start from vertex 0, the BFS algorithm starts by putting it in the Visited list and putting all its … See more The code for the Breadth First Search Algorithm with an example is shown below. The code has been simplified so that we can focus on … See more The time complexity of the BFS algorithm is represented in the form of O(V + E), where Vis the number of nodes and E is the number of edges. The space complexity of the algorithm is O(V). See more pork chops with dijon sauce recipeWebDec 15, 2024 · BFS algorithm in C programming language is mainly used in the multi-dimensional array (mostly 2-D array), trees, graphs, and maybe for normal searching this … sharpening a mulching mower bladeWebOct 5, 2014 · Breadth First Search is an implementation of graph theory for searching in a graph by exploration of all the nodes available at a certain depth before jumping to next level. Also known as BFS, it is essentially based to two operations: approaching the node close to the recently visited node and inspecting and visiting any node. sharpening angle for kitchen knivesWebJul 6, 2024 · BFS Implementation in C++ What is Breadth First Search (BFS)? BFS is a graph traversal method that traverses the graph iterative way level by level. That means it traverses the graph... pork chops with fennel seeds